Wiktionary
BACONIAN, adjective. Of or pertaining to Francis Bacon (1561-1626), English statesman and polymath, or his writings.
BACONIAN, noun. One who adheres to the philosophy of Francis Bacon.
BACONIAN, noun. One who believes that Francis Bacon wrote the plays attributed to William Shakespeare.
